| Commit message (Collapse) | Author | Age |
| |
|
|
|
|
|
|
|
| |
according to GCC documentation (https://gcc.gnu.org/onlinedocs/gcc/Link-Options.html):
"For predictable results, you must also specify the same set of options
used for compilation (-fpie, -fPIE, or model suboptions) when you
specify this linker option."
|
|
|
|
| |
building with clang printed a warning
|
| |
|
| |
|
| |
|
| |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Running `firejail --noprofile --private-bin=bash,ls ls -1Za /usr/bin`
shows that the SELinux labels are not correct:
```
user_u:object_r:user_tmpfs_t:s0 .
system_u:object_r:usr_t:s0 ..
user_u:object_r:user_tmpfs_t:s0 bash
user_u:object_r:user_tmpfs_t:s0 ls
```
After fixing this:
```
system_u:object_r:bin_t:s0 .
system_u:object_r:usr_t:s0 ..
system_u:object_r:shell_exec_t:s0 bash
system_u:object_r:bin_t:s0 ls
```
Most copied files and created directories should now have correct
labels (bind mounted objects keep their labels). This is useful to
avoid having to change the SELinux rules when using Firejail.
|
| |
|
| |
|
| |
|
|
|
|
|
| |
Make sure all files end with a newline
Strip extra newlines and trailing whitespace from files
|
| |
|
| |
|
|
|